Description

MAELD is an FMSCA-certified hours of service solution integrated with MapAnything Live.

The app is designed to log hours of service (HOS) and DVIR records to meet federeal regulations. It is compatible with MapAnything Live telematics hardware.

Drivers can log hours and complete DVIR inspection reports. Managers can view and report on hours of service and track inspections from a web portal.

Q: What is an APK File?

A: Just like Windows (PC) systems use an .exe file for installing software, Android does the same. An APK file is the file format used for installing software on the Android operating system.

Q: If I install an APK from this website, will I be able to update the app from the Play Store?

A: Yes, absolutely. The Play Store installs APKs it downloads from Google's servers, and sideloading from a site like ApkClean.net goes through a very similar process, except you're the one performing the downloading and initiating the installation (sideloading).
As soon as the Play Store finds a version of the app newer than the one you've sideloaded, it will commence an update.
